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.11.27;
Скачать: CL | DM;

Вниз

как сохранить изменения в базе? BDE.   Найти похожие ветки 

 
syte_ser78 ©   (2005-11-04 14:28) [0]

сабж


 
Виталий Панасенко   (2005-11-04 14:33) [1]

AfterPost вызвать dbiSaveChange


 
Anatoly Podgoretsky ©   (2005-11-04 15:09) [2]

.Post


 
syte_ser78 ©   (2005-11-04 15:23) [3]

Anatoly Podgoretsky ©   (04.11.05 15:09) [2]
Извините, Ваш ответ безусловно правильный, но подскажите плиз в чем моя ошибка!

Делаю следующее

по онкреату гл. формы
table.active:=true  

добавляю запись
table.open;
table.append;
tableField:="zapiz";
table.post;

по онклосу гл. формы
table.active:=false

Перезагружаюсь - записи нет.


 
Виталий Панасенко   (2005-11-04 15:54) [4]

Смотри
> Виталий Панасенко   (04.11.05 14:33) [1]
> AfterPost вызвать dbiSaveChange


 
Anatoly Podgoretsky ©   (2005-11-04 15:56) [5]

Хватит спамить. Хватает и одной ветки.


 
syte_ser78 ©   (2005-11-04 15:59) [6]

Виталий Панасенко   (04.11.05 15:54) [4]
[Error] resourse.pas(177): Undeclared identifier: "bdisavechange"


 
ЯТутаНовичек   (2005-11-06 22:36) [7]

попробуй
table.insert или table.edit
Загрузил ли ты в компонент TTable поля?
Table1.FieldValues["поле"]:="строка" или число


 
syte_ser78 ©   (2005-11-08 08:41) [8]

ЯТутаНовичек   (06.11.05 22:36) [7]
Попробывал. Да поля загрузил. Более того, иногда не сохраняются изменения сделанные при помощи DBNavigator


 
Anatoly Podgoretsky ©   (2005-11-08 08:55) [9]

Запретить все виды кеширования.


 
syte_ser78 ©   (2005-11-08 09:44) [10]

Anatoly Podgoretsky ©   (08.11.05 8:55) [9]
Еще  два вопроса
1. InsertTable. Выдержка из Help - "Inserts a new, populated record to the dataset and posts it."
Вставка новых записей в БД и сохранение изменений.
Тоесть следующий код

procedure button1.click
begin
table.insertrecord([1,"2"....]);
end;

внесет в таблицу изменения и сохранит их?

2. Перед выходом из программы. нужно делать
table.close или datasourse.dataset.close?


 
Ega23 ©   (2005-11-08 09:48) [11]

Table.ApplyUpdates   ?


 
syte_ser78 ©   (2005-11-08 10:01) [12]

Anatoly Podgoretsky ©   (08.11.05 8:55) [9]
запрещены

Ega23 ©   (08.11.05 9:48) [11]
невозможно по вышенаписанной причине.


 
syte_ser78 ©   (2005-11-08 10:02) [13]

это 3.14здец какойто.
КАК СОХРАНИТЬ ИЗМЕНЕНИЯ В ТАБЛИЦЕ PARDOX 7 BDE ????????????????????????????????
Делаю все по Фаронову и нихрена не сохраняется.


 
Anatoly Podgoretsky ©   (2005-11-08 11:51) [14]

syte_ser78 ©   (08.11.05 10:01) [12]
Не верю.


 
Anatoly Podgoretsky ©   (2005-11-08 11:54) [15]

syte_ser78 ©   (08.11.05 09:44) [10]
1. InsertTable. Выдержка из Help - "Inserts a new, populated record to the dataset and posts it."
Вставка новых записей в БД и сохранение изменений.

Перевод не верный ни о какой БД (правда это смысла совсем не имеет), ни о какой таблице в БД здесь речи нет, здесь речь только про датасет (копия данных в памяти).


 
syte_ser78 ©   (2005-11-08 13:59) [16]

Anatoly Podgoretsky ©   (08.11.05 11:54) [15]
CashedUpdates - false



Страницы: 1 вся ветка

Текущий архив: 2005.11.27;
Скачать: CL | DM;

Наверх




Память: 0.5 MB
Время: 0.042 c
14-1130912254
Holy
2005-11-02 09:17
2005.11.27
Измерение расстояния между компом и свитчом/компом.


14-1130875980
x.pro
2005-11-01 23:13
2005.11.27
Подскажите, пожалуйста, какую-нибудь философскую фразу...


3-1129270281
art_corp
2005-10-14 10:11
2005.11.27
MySQL + 3х уровневая архитектрура


6-1123937295
0n!k
2005-08-13 16:48
2005.11.27
Как направить clientsocket через прокси?


14-1130852087
Layner
2005-11-01 16:34
2005.11.27
Программа сравнивающая диск или дирректорию, ищу